C++ Developer

6 days ago


Gurgaon, Haryana, India Emperen Technologies Full time ₹ 5,00,000 - ₹ 8,00,000 per year

About the Role :

A global leader in technology innovation is seeking a highly skilled C++ Developer with a passion for competitive programming and logical reasoning to join our team.

This critical role will focus on creating high-quality reasoning datasets to train and improve Large Language Models (LLMs). You will design structured programming challenges and reasoning tasks to enhance the problem-solving capabilities of advanced AI systems.

This is an exceptional opportunity for individuals with strong problem-solving expertise to contribute to cutting-edge AI development and directly impact the future of LLMs.

Job Responsibilities :

  • Dataset Creation : Design and create structured reasoning tasks rooted in programming challenges, specifically in C++, to effectively train LLMs. This includes defining problem statements, specifying input/output formats, and generating diverse test cases.

  • Problem Decomposition : Develop datasets that test and improve an LLM's ability to solve complex, multi-step problems, requiring clear and logical explanations of the solution process.

    This will involve breaking down problems into smaller, manageable sub-problems.

  • Collaboration : Collaborate closely with research scientists and engineers to ensure task objectives align with model training goals and contribute to the overall improvement of the LLM's performance.

  • Iteration and Refinement : Incorporate feedback from model performance analysis to iterate on and refine task designs, ensuring they effectively target areas for improvement in the LLM's reasoning and problem-solving abilities.

  • Quality Assurance : Maintain consistency and clarity in task descriptions, ensuring they meet high-quality standards for accuracy, completeness, and readability.

    This includes rigorous testing and validation of the generated datasets.

  • Documentation : Create and maintain clear documentation for the designed tasks, including problem descriptions, solution explanations, and any relevant metadata.

Job Requirements :

  • Experience : At least 3 years of experience in software development, with a strong focus on C/C++ programming.

  • Programming Proficiency : Demonstrable expertise in C/C++ with a strong understanding of data structures and algorithms.

  • Analytical Skills : Excellent analytical and problem-solving skills, with the ability to break down complex problems into structured, logical steps.

  • Communication Skills : Proficient in English, with excellent written communication skills for crafting clear, concise, and logical explanations of programming solutions and reasoning processes.

  • Attention to Detail : Meticulous attention to detail in designing programming and reasoning tasks, ensuring accuracy and consistency.

  • Problem-Solving Prowess : A passion for problem-solving and a strong aptitude for logical reasoning.

  • Competitive Programming (Preferred) : A profile on platforms like LeetCode, HackerRank, Codeforces, or GitHub that demonstrates advanced problem-solving skills and competitive programming experience is a significant plus.

  • AI/ML Interest (Preferred) : Familiarity with or a strong interest in the field of Artificial Intelligence and Machine Learning, particularly related to LLMs, is a plus.

Mandatory Skills :

  • C++ : 3+ years of experience

Bonus Skills (Considered a Plus) :

  • Experience with other programming languages (e.g., Python).

  • Experience with data manipulation and analysis tools.

  • Knowledge of software testing methodologies.

  • Contributions to open-source projects



  • Gurgaon, Haryana, India beBeeC++Developer Full time ₹ 20,00,000 - ₹ 25,00,000

    Job DescriptionWe are seeking a skilled C++ developer to join our team and contribute to the development of cutting-edge trading systems.The ideal candidate will have experience with multithreading, synchronization mechanisms, and memory management in C++. They will be responsible for developing and maintaining software components that use raw sockets for...

  • C# Developer

    3 days ago


    Gurgaon, Haryana, India 4Bell Technology Full time ₹ 20,00,000 - ₹ 30,00,000 per year

    NOTE- APPLY ONLY IF YOU ARE AVAILABLE FOR THE F2F INTERVIEW ON -12 September 2025Develop and maintain high-performance applications using C# (.NET Core/ASP.NET) and modern C++ (C++11/14/17/20).Work on backend services, APIs, multithreading, memory management, and performance optimization.Debug complex issues, ensure scalability, and collaborate with teams...

  • C++ Developer

    1 week ago


    Gurgaon, Haryana, India GoldenHire Consultancy Full time

    Position : C++ Developer (with MySQL)Experience : 5+ yearsJob Description : We are looking for an experienced C++ Developer with strong MySQL to design, develop, and optimize high-performance applications. The role involves working on backend systems, troubleshooting, and ensuring scalability and reliability.Key Skills : - Strong programming skills in C++...

  • C++ Developer

    5 days ago


    Gurgaon, Haryana, India Acuity Knowledge Partners Full time ₹ 8,00,000 - ₹ 12,00,000 per year

    Acuity Knowledge Partners is hiring a 'C+Developer' at the Associate/Senior Associate level to join its Data and Technology Services team as a key member. 'Immediate Joiners are highly preferred'Total Experience: 2 to 5 yearsJob location: Gurugram (hybrid)Required Skills:Candidates should have a Bachelors or master's in science or engineering disciplines...

  • C++ Developer

    1 week ago


    Gurgaon, Haryana, India Talentoj Full time

    Job Description :- Design, develop, and maintain high-performance applications in C++.- Collaborate with cross-functional teams to define, design, and implement new features.- Optimize existing code for improved performance and scalability.- Write clean, efficient, and well-documented code following best practices and standards.- Troubleshoot, debug, and...


  • Gurgaon, Haryana, India Capital Placement Services Full time

    Job DescriptionWe're doing things no one has ever done. From developing game-changing technology and solutions to helping the world's top brands connect like never before, every day brings new challenges and opportunities to innovate. Join us and make your mark on something awesomeWhat We're Looking For:- Strong programming skills in C/C++- Experience in...

  • Developer - C#

    6 days ago


    Gurgaon, Haryana, India AIonOS Full time

    About the job :We are looking for a skilled .NET Core Developer with strong hands-on experience in developing microservices using .NET Core 6/8 and C#. The ideal candidate will have solid knowledge of relational databases (MySQL) and NoSQL (MongoDB), along with experience in ORM technologies. Familiarity with OpenAPI specifications is also essential.Key...

  • C# Developer

    2 weeks ago


    Gurgaon, Haryana, India Impronics Technologies Full time

    Job Description- 5 -10 years software development experience including design and development.- Domain Banking and Payment- Experience with C#, React, ASP.NET, Azure.- Financial industry experience preferred.- Proficiency with Microsoft Office applications.- Knowledge of software development methodologies and the software development lifecycle.- Ability to...


  • Gurgaon, Haryana, India Neudeep Technologies Pvt. Ltd Full time ₹ 9,00,000 - ₹ 12,00,000 per year

    Job Description : An Embedded C++ Developer with Adaptive AUTOSAR job typically involves designing, developing, and maintaining embedded software solutions for automotive Electronic Control Units (ECUs) using the AUTOSAR (AUTomotive Open System ARchitecture) standard Experience : 3-8 years of experience in software development preferably in AUTOSAR Adaptive...

  • C/C++ Programmer

    7 days ago


    Gurgaon, Haryana, India Cypherock Full time

    About the Role :We are seeking a talented C/C++ Programmer to join our engineering team.In this role, you will be responsible for designing, developing, and optimizing system-level software and applications that require high performance and efficiency.You will collaborate closely with product managers, hardware engineers, and cross-functional teams to build...